Rescue teams are covering land and sea as the search for the missing kayaker in Wellington Harbour continues.
The alarm was raised last night after the 19-year-old man’s partner raced to shore when they both fell into the water.
An aerial, marine and shoreline search continued into the early hours of the morning and continued at first light today.
Wellington district police Search and Rescue coordinator sergeant Joe Holden told Stuff the good search conditions yesterday continue today.
The man’s yellow kayak and rucksack have been found.
